This gorgeous villa is located at the north end of the Els Ports massif and offers up a delightful, eco-friendly holiday in Catalonia. From the outside the stone villa blends seamlessly into its picturesque surroundings, and once you step inside you're presented with a comfy living space that makes use of rural charm and modern, comfy furnishings. The villa sits in one hectare of broad leaved woodland so it is extremely quiet and has stunning views of the surrounding limestone mountains.
The entire house is completely off-grid, and makes use of a well and rain capture, as well as solar power, so you can relax and enjoy your break whilst remaining eco-friendly.
Mas Brasforte sleeps six guests across three comfortable bedrooms. There's one king size room, as well as a double and a twin. All three offer a great night's sleep and the twin room also has an en suite bathroom for added privacy. The other two rooms share a nice big wet room.
The kitchen has all you need to cook up some wonderful, locally sourced produce, and the breakfast bar allows you to keep the designated chef company whilst they work. There's a lovely dining space inside, with room for eight, but guests are encouraged to dine outside whilst taking in the breathtaking views of the mountains.
Outside on the terrace there's plenty of space for you to spread out and relax. The villa sits down a dirt track a long way from the road, meaning you can lounge in the sunshine all day and enjoy the peace and tranquility of your surroundings. This is an ideal spot to rest with a good book, or socialise with your loved ones and a bottle of wine. There's also a small infinity swimming pool outside, where you can enjoy a swim to cool off in the mid-summer sunshine. In the cooler months you may wish to sit indoors and sit around the wood burning fireplace, which will keep you nice and toasty all day.
Whilst the house sleeps six, there's space for an additional two guests in the 'flat' which can be booked for an extra charge only with prior permission. This flat is a part of the house yet it has its own access, offering plenty of privacy and peace. The flat has a king sized bed with an en suite bathroom, so does not have any additional kitchen or living facilities..
If you want to venture out and explore then you're in luck. There's plenty to see and do right on your doorstep. Not only are you situated near the Els Ports National Park - which is a UNESCO World Heritage Site - but you're also surrounded by other unspoilt natural landscapes. Make sure you venture out and hike in the mountains that are all around you and offer a variety of amazing views.
You are located just a short walk from a breathtaking limestone gorge that has been carved into the mountains by the Canaletes River. This is just a fifteen minute walk from your door and allows you to partake in some wild swimming, cooling off in the fresh, clean, crystal clear water. Guests may also wish to visit the Via Verda. This abandoned railway line sits at the top of a dirt track, and offers you an amazing car-free cycling and walking route that takes you south to Tortosa and Horta de St Joan in the west. You can rent bikes nearby if you do not wish to bring your own.
Whilst the remote, scenic location is ideal for relaxing away from the hustle and bustle of daily life, you are also near to a few nice towns that are worth a visit. The small town of El Pinell de Brai is just six kilometres away, and Tortosa is a half-an-hour drive and has all of the amenities of a small city. You're also just a 40 minute drive from the Costa Dorada and the Ebro Delta, which are home to some spectacular beaches.
